The Global Pleather Market was valued at USD 16.45 Billion in 2023 and is projected to reach USD 20.51 Billion by 2030, growing at a Compound Annual Growth Rate (CAGR) of 3.2% during the forecast period (2024–2030). This growth is fueled by shifting consumer preferences toward ethical fashion, automotive manufacturers adopting cruelty-free materials, and technological breakthroughs enhancing pleather’s quality and sustainability profile.
As environmental concerns reshape purchasing decisions across industries, synthetic leather has emerged as a viable alternative to traditional animal leather. Our analysis examines the Top 10 Pleather Companies that are driving innovation and redefining material sustainability standards globally.
🔟 1. Toray Industries, Inc.
Headquarters: Tokyo, Japan
Key Offering: Ultrasuede® premium synthetic leather
Toray leads the market with its proprietary microfiber technology that creates high-end synthetic leather indistinguishable from genuine leather in texture and durability. Their solutions dominate luxury automotive interiors and designer fashion applications.
Sustainability Initiatives:
- 80% reduced water consumption in production processes
- Closed-loop recycling system achieving 90% material recovery
- Bio-based polymer integration across product lines

🌍 Market Outlook: The Sustainable Materials Revolution
The synthetic leather industry stands at an inflection point, with technological innovations driving quality improvements while sustainability imperatives reshape production methodologies.
📈 Key Market Trends:
- Bio-based materials projected to capture 18% market share by 2027
- Automotive sector driving 38% of pleather demand growth
- Stricter regulations phasing out harmful plasticizers in key markets
- R&D investments in mycelium and plant-based alternatives accelerating
